Best time to visit

Cairns enjoys a tropical climate, which means weather can sometimes be erratic. While the city experiences a dry season and a wet season, cyclone season runs from spring to autumn, three quarters of the year.

The summer months (December to February) mark the wet or monsoon season. Temperatures can reach 31°C (88°F) and it's also hot and sticky. This season provides the best time to visit the nearby rainforests, when the foliage is luxurious and the rivers and waterfalls are fully flowing. This is also when underwater visibility is best, making it the perfect season for divers and snorkelers to visit.

Autumn (March to May) is when the dry season resumes, with temperatures averaging between 22°C-29°C (71°F-84°F), both day and night.

Winter (June to August), with its cooler weather and lower humidity, is popular for sightseeing and whale-watching. Prepare for high accommodation and travel costs as this is peak tourist season.

Spring (September to November) witnesses the transition from the dry season to the wet season, and with it, plenty of humidity. Thunderstorms are common, but if you’re willing to brave the weather, you can see the Great Barrier Reef come alive in November when the coral spawns.

Symbols indicate the predominant weather for the day in question, calculated based on a weighting of different types of weather. So if a day is forecast to be sunny with the possibility of a brief shower, then we will see a sunny or partly cloudy symbol rather than a rain cloud. For the purpose of this forecast, 'day' is the entire 24 our period 00:00 to 23:59
The maximum temperature is the highest temperature forecast between dawn and dusk, and the minimum temperature is the lowest temperature expected from dusk on the day in question to dawn the next day. The temperature is in °C, or Celsius.
Wind speed and direction are the conditions expected at midday. Wind direction is based on a 16 point compass. W, SW, SSW, etc. The wind direction states where the wind originates. Wind speed is listed in MPH or miles per hour.
Humidity levels indicates how much water vapour the air contains compared to the maximum it could contain at that temperature. As a general guide:
  • 0 to 30 is very low
  • 31 to 50 is low
  • 51 to 70 is moderate to low
  • 71 to 80 is moderate
  • 81 to 90 is moderate to high
  • 91 to 100 is high
Pressure is measured in millibars (mb)
Visibility based on whether the human eye can see the following distances:
  • Very poor - less than 1km
  • Poor - between 1km and 4km
  • Moderate - between 4km and 10km
  • Good - between 10km and 20km
  • Very good - between 20km and 40km
  • Excellent - more than 40km
